Table 4.
Univariate and Multivariate Cox Hazard Ratio Analysis Identifying Characteristics Associated with Death.
Variable | Univariate Analysis: Hazard Ratio (95% CI) | Multivariate Analysis: Adjusted Hazard Ratio (95% CI) |
---|---|---|
Age Category | ||
Age < 60 years | Reference | Reference |
Age ≥ 60 years | 4.78 (4.64–4.92) | 3.79 (3.68–3.89) |
Sex | ||
Female | Reference | Reference |
Male | 1.74 (1.70–1.78) | 1.32 (1.27–1.38) |
Anatomic Region | ||
Trunk | Reference | Reference |
Head and Neck | 1.90 (1.85–1.96) | 1.30 (1.27–1.37) |
Upper Extremity/Shoulder | 1.06 (1.03–1.10) | 0.97 (0.92–1.03) |
Lower Extremity/Hip | 0.86 (0.82–0.89) | 0.88 (0.82–0.94) |
AJCC Overall Stage | ||
I | Reference | Reference |
II | 3.88 (3.77–4.00) | 1.27 (1.15–1.39) |
III | 4.82 (4.65–4.99) | 2.67 (2.42–2.95) |
IV | 22.45 (21.42–23.53) | 6.00 (5.34–6.76) |
Surgical Management | ||
None | Reference | Reference |
Local Tumor Excision | 0.54 (0.51–0.57) | 0.60 (0.53–0.68) |
Gross Excision < 1 mm | 0.32 (0.30–0.33) | 0.38 (0.34–0.42) |
Gross Excision > 1 mm | 0.41 (0.40–0.43) | 0.40 (0.36–0.45) |
Surgery NOS | 0.95 (0.82–1.10) | 0.51 (0.29–0.91) |
SLNB | ||
None | Reference | Reference |
Yes | 1.03 (1.00–1.06) | 0.55 (0.52–0.58) |
Mitoses | ||
None | Reference | Reference |
Yes | 3.09 (2.91–3.27) | 1.29 (1.20–1.40) |
Ulceration | ||
None | Reference | Reference |
Yes | 4.14 (4.03–4.24) | 1.81 (1.71–1.91) |
Breslow’s Depth | ||
0.0–1.00 mm | Reference | Reference |
1.01 0 2.00 mm | 1.95 (1.88–2.02) | 1.81 (1.63–1.94) |
2.01–4.00 mm | 3.93 (3.81–4.07) | 2.33 (2.11–2.57) |
>4.0 mm | 7.36 (7.13–7.61) | 3.19 (2.89–3.52) |
Histological Type | ||
Superficial Spreading Melanoma | Reference | Reference |
Lentigo Maligna Melanoma | 2.25 (2.14–2.36) | 1.26 (1.15–1.37) |
Nodular Melanoma | 4.15 (4.01–4.30) | 1.20 (1.13–1.29) |
Malignant Melanoma NOS | 1.52 (1.39–1.66) | 1.06 (1.01–1.12) |
Desmoplastic Melanoma, Malignant | 1.14 (0.29–4.57) | 0.96 (0.84–1.11) |
Spindle Cell Melanoma | 1.76 (1.61–1.91) | 0.94 (0.83–1.08) |
Abbreviations: SLNB, Sentinel Lymph Node Biopsy.
